Transaction 492579130dfbef28ca9d49514059c10cf50652b7e89f800b43f051a420956111
1 Input
1 Output
-
492579130dfbef28ca9d49514059c10cf50652b7e89f800b43f051a420956111:0
- value
- 59821
- script pubkey
- OP_0 OP_PUSHBYTES_20 de99727c7ecd4c8af1b630c5a8f8057b5598c421
- address
- bc1qm6vhylr7e4xg4udkxrz637q90d2e33pp43myk4